theobromine necklace | gold vermeil pp_immuno Dorsal root ganglion (DRG) neuronsTheobromine necklace 18K gold vermeil In 1841 Alexander Voskresensky isolated a bitter alkaloid from cacao beans and named it theobromine, after Theobroma cacao, "food of the gods" in Greek. Half a century later the molecule was the active ingredient in Diuretin, one of the first clinically used vasodilators. Worn here as a 24 mm 18K gold vermeil pendant.
